Apple Could Be Crafting Its Own AI ‘Answer Engine’

Apple Forms New Team for ChatGPT-like App

According to Bloomberg’s Mark Gurman, Apple has created a new team to develop an app similar to ChatGPT.

This team, known as Answers, Knowledge, and Information, is focused on building an “answer engine” that can provide responses to queries using data from various sources on the internet. The app could potentially stand alone or enhance search functionalities in Siri, Safari, and other Apple products.

Job Openings for Search Algorithm Experts

Gurman mentions that Apple is actively recruiting for positions within this team, specifically seeking individuals with expertise in search algorithms and engine development.

Although Apple has already incorporated ChatGPT into Siri, the rollout of a more personalized, AI-driven update for the voice assistant has faced multiple delays. Additionally, Apple may need to make adjustments to its search agreement with Google following the latter’s recent antitrust ruling.
